1949 Season Highlights
 Hamp Lyon enters his 9th season as Head Coach at Alexander City.
 
1949 Season
 Date   Opponent  Score   
 Fri., Sep. 16  @ Sidney Lanier    0   32   L       
 Fri., Sep. 23  @ Sylacauga    14   0   W       
 Fri., Sep. 30  vs. Lanett    7   27   L       
 Fri., Oct. 7  vs. Opelika    9   0   W       
 Fri., Oct. 14  vs. Clay County    13   0   W       
 Fri., Oct. 21  vs. Lincoln    41   6   W       
 Fri., Oct. 28  vs. Tallassee    7   31   L       
 Fri., Nov. 4  @ B.B. Comer    12   20   L       
 Fri., Nov. 11  vs. Shelby County    40   0   W       
 Fri., Nov. 18  @ Dadeville    12   6   W       
 
1949 Season Totals
  Record6-4
  Points Scored155
  Scoring Average15.5
  Points Allowed122
  Defense Average12.2
  Opponents Record47-45 -5
  Home Record4-2
  Away Record2-2
